Is there a high temp Teflon tape?
The heat Teflon tape with pressure sensitive silicone adhesive can resist 500°F and with acrylic adhesive withstand 350°F. The main advantages of Teflon heat resistant tape include high heat resistant, chemical resistant, excellent release surface, waterproof, weatherproof and superior electrical properties.
What temperature can Teflon tape withstand?
PTFE is completely stable up to +260˚C (500˚F). Decomposition is slow up to 400°C (750°F).

Can heat tape cause a fire?
Consumers should be warned, however, that heat tapes can cause fires. Every year, according to the Consumer Product Safety Commission, heat tapes cause over 2,600 fires which result in an estimated 20 deaths, 160 injuries, and over $25.4 million in property damage.

What is high temperature tape?
High temperature tape, that is adhesive tape used in high temperature operation environment. Mainly used for electronic industrial use, resistance to high temperature is usually around 120 degrees to 260 degrees, commonly used in paint, paint coating and leather processing, covering electronic parts process fixed,…
